found a lot of patches missed in 4.12 staging Horace Chen (2): drm/amdgpu: Fix amdgpu reload failure under SRIOV drm/amdgpu: increate mailbox polling timeout to 12s. Monk Liu (16): drm/amdgpu/sriov:fix missing error handling drm/amdgpu:no kiq in IH drm/amdgpu/sriov:move in_reset to adev and rename drm/amdgpu/sriov:don't load psp fw during gpu reset drm/amdgpu:make ctx_add_fence interruptible drm/amdgpu/sriov:fix memory leak after gpu reset drm/amdgpu:add hdp golden setting register name hint drm/amdgpu:halt when vm fault drm/amdgpu:insert TMZ_BEGIN drm/amdgpu:hdp flush should be put it initialized drm/amdgpu:add vgt_flush for gfx9 drm/amdgpu:use formal register to trigger hdp invalidate drm/amdgpu:fix driver unloading bug drm/amdgpu/sriov: fix page fault issue of driver unload drm/amdgpu:fix uvd ring fini routine drm/amdgpu/sriov:init csb for gfxv9 drivers/gpu/drm/amd/amdgpu/amdgpu.h | 9 ++- drivers/gpu/drm/amd/amdgpu/amdgpu_cs.c | 12 +++- drivers/gpu/drm/amd/amdgpu/amdgpu_ctx.c | 14 ++-- drivers/gpu/drm/amd/amdgpu/amdgpu_device.c | 8 +-- drivers/gpu/drm/amd/amdgpu/amdgpu_gart.c | 3 +- drivers/gpu/drm/amd/amdgpu/amdgpu_gfx.c | 5 ++ drivers/gpu/drm/amd/amdgpu/amdgpu_irq.c | 10 ++- drivers/gpu/drm/amd/amdgpu/amdgpu_kms.c | 5 +- drivers/gpu/drm/amd/amdgpu/amdgpu_psp.c | 15 +++-- drivers/gpu/drm/amd/amdgpu/amdgpu_ucode.c | 64 +++++++++--------- drivers/gpu/drm/amd/amdgpu/amdgpu_uvd.c | 12 +++- drivers/gpu/drm/amd/amdgpu/gfx_v8_0.c | 7 +- drivers/gpu/drm/amd/amdgpu/gfx_v9_0.c | 100 +++++++++++++++++++++++++---- drivers/gpu/drm/amd/amdgpu/gfxhub_v1_0.c | 6 ++ drivers/gpu/drm/amd/amdgpu/gmc_v9_0.c | 32 ++++----- drivers/gpu/drm/amd/amdgpu/mmhub_v1_0.c | 7 ++ drivers/gpu/drm/amd/amdgpu/mxgpu_ai.h | 2 +- drivers/gpu/drm/amd/amdgpu/mxgpu_vi.h | 2 +- drivers/gpu/drm/amd/amdgpu/sdma_v4_0.c | 2 +- drivers/gpu/drm/amd/amdgpu/vega10_ih.c | 4 +- 20 files changed, 226 insertions(+), 93 deletions(-) -- 2.7.4